Watton-at-Stone station is equipped with essential amenities to make your travel comfortable. Ticket purchasing is made easy with a full-time ticket office from Monday to Friday and ticket machines that cater to all travelers, including those with disabilities. The station ensures accessibility with step-free access to platform 1 via ramps and accessible ticket machines capable of processing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. However, please note that while facilities are designed to be accessible, the location may present challenges, so checking ahead is advisable.
For your convenience, customer help points are strategically placed, allowing travelers to obtain real-time information and assistance. Although there is no luggage storage or toilets available, CCTV ensures a secure environment. The station's accessibility is further highlighted by staff assistance available during select hours for those requiring extra help.
Transportation links at Watton-at-Stone go beyond train services, including bus routes that connect to surrounding towns and cities. Although the station doesn’t offer amenities like ATM machines or shopping facilities, its comprehensive travel links are considerable. In case of service disruptions, a rail replacement bus service is available to bridge any gaps, ensuring your journey continues smoothly.
For cyclists, the station offers bicycle stands near the entrance with CCTV coverage to safeguard your ride. However, travelers should be mindful as there are no facilities to hire bicycles.

While Godley Station lacks a ticket office, ticket machines are available for passengers to collect pre-purchased tickets, making your journey commence smoothly and efficiently. Better yet, these machines are accessible, ensuring ease of use for everyone. For those who have adopted smartcards, you will be thrilled to know that they can be issued here, although the lack of validators might require you to validate them elsewhere.
Accessibility at Godley is an important consideration. The station is a Category C station, meaning it's not entirely step-free. While there are no accessible toilets or staff available for assistance, helpful measures like induction loops and ramps are in place to facilitate certain needs. Seating is provided, ensuring you can rest while waiting for your train.
Whether you're looking to continue your journey beyond the station by bus or taxi, Godley has you covered. Rail replacement services and local bus connections are easily facilitated on Sheffield Road, and for more personalized transport, taxis can be arranged via services such as Cab4You.
